Ted Barris is a Canadian writer, journalist, professor and broadcaster.

He writes a weekly column, "The Barris Beat", and is a regular contributor to The Globe and Mail and the National Post.

His non-fiction works focus on Canada's military heritage. Barris has authored 18 books, including:

  • Dam Busters: Canadian Airmen and The Secret Raid Against Nazi Germany (2018)
  • Fire Canoe: Prairie Steamboat Days Revisited 2nd Edition (1977)
  • The Great Escape: A Canadian Story (2013)
  • Victory at Vimy: Canada Comes of Age, April 9–12, 1917 (2007)
  • Juno: Canadians at D-Day June 6, 1944 (2004)
  • Deadlock in Korea : Canadians at War, 1950-1953 (1998)
  • Playing Overtime: A Celebration of Oldtimers Hockey (1995)
  • Days of Victory: Canadians Remember, 1939-1945 (1995)
  • Behind the Glory: Canada's Role in the Allied Air War (1992)
